The Bosch Rexroth R911344038 HNL01.1E-0240-N0106-A-500-NNNN servo main choke is a critical component in the Bosch Rexroth servo drive system. This choke is specifically designed for use with the HNL 01.1E servo drive, model number HNL 01.1E-0240.
The choke is a laminated core type, which ensures efficient power distribution and minimal power loss. It is designed to filter the input power to the servo drive, improving its overall performance and reliability. The choke also helps to reduce electromagnetic interference (EMI) and radio frequency interference (RFI), ensuring that the servo drive operates smoothly in various industrial environments.

Converters and feeding supply units used in connection with mains chokes achieve a greater continuous power the DC bus. In this combination, the EMC values allowed for industrial networks are always adhered to according EN 61000-2-4. Suitable for IndraDrive C, HCS03. Suitable for IndraDrive C, HCS02.
They reduce the harmonics in line current and therefore prevent interfering system perturbations. Suitable for IndraDrive Cs, HCS01.
